The software engineer role at Salesforce encompasses architecture, design, implementation, and testing to ensure we build products right and release them with high quality.
- Architect, design, implement, test and deliver highly scalable products
- Master our development process, culture and code base, then improve it
- Work closely with a team of engineers, product managers, user experience experts and performance engineers to build new features our customers will love, adopt and use while keeping our trusted platform stable and scalable
- Develop test strategies, design automation frameworks, write unit/functional tests to drive up code coverage and automation metrics
- Analyze, design and develop test cases and implement automated test suites
- Strong background in Computer Science or a related engineering discipline.
- Must be located in North America.
- Academic, professional or internship experience working in a professional coding setting environment.
- Fluency in object‑oriented programming/design.
- Academic, professional or internship experience in one of Java, Python, JavaScript, HTML, SQL or C++.
- Experience using and critically reviewing code and artifacts generated by large language model (LLM) coding assistants and agentic tools.
- Ability to effectively guide AI tools to achieve desired outcomes.
- Experience using Copilot, Cursor, Claude Code, Gemini or other agent‑based frameworks.
-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ills.
- Team‑player with the ability to work effectively and efficiently with others.
- Be a self‑starter and possess strong sense of self‑motivation.
- Experience using telemetry and metrics to drive operational excellence.
